Understanding Microwave Operation
Before we get into troubleshooting, it’s important to understand how a microwave works. Microwave ovens utilize electromagnetic radiation in the microwave frequency range to cook or heat food. Here’s a brief overview of the microwave heating process:
- Microwaves are generated by a component called the magnetron.
- The microwaves penetrate the food and cause water molecules to vibrate.
- This vibration generates heat, which cooks the food from the inside out.
Understanding these basic operations will help you pinpoint where the problem might lie when your microwave fails to heat up food.
Common Causes of Microwave Malfunction
There are several reasons why your microwave might not be heating food properly. Let’s explore some of the most common issues:
1. Magnetron Failure
The magnetron is the heart of the microwave. If this important component fails, the microwave will not be able to generate microwaves, which means your food will not heat up. Unfortunately, repairing or replacing a magnetron can be quite costly.
2. Faulty High-Voltage Capacitor
The high-voltage capacitor stores electricity to power the magnetron. If it is damaged or faulty, the magnetron won’t receive the necessary voltage to function. This issue is also complicated and may require professional assistance to repair.
3. Broken Diode
The microwave’s diode rectifies the electrical current from the magnetron. A broken diode can prevent the energy from being converted properly, resulting in a microwave that doesn’t heat.
4. Door Switch Issues
If the door latch or door switch is malfunctioning, the microwave may interpret this as an open door and fail to operate. This safety feature ensures that the microwave doesn’t operate when the door isn’t securely closed.
5. Incorrect Settings
Sometimes, the simplest solution is the correct one. Ensure that you are using the microwave’s settings properly. Double-check that you have selected the right cooking mode and that the timer is correctly set.
6. Insufficient Power Supply
Ensure your microwave is receiving sufficient power. If you’re on a circuit that is overcrowded with other appliances, your microwave may not have the power it needs to operate effectively. Check to see if other devices are plugged into the same circuit.
Troubleshooting Steps
If your microwave is giving you trouble with heating, you can follow these troubleshooting steps to identify the problem:
Step 1: Check the Power Supply
Start by ensuring that your microwave is plugged in and receiving power. Look for the following:
- Is the microwave plugged into a functioning outlet?
- Is the circuit breaker tripped?
If everything looks okay, consider trying a different outlet to rule out potential issues with the power supply.
Step 2: Inspect the Door
The door switch can sometimes misbehave. Here’s how to check it:
Door Switch Test:
- Open and close the microwave door several times.
- Listen for a clicking sound that indicates the switch is engaging.
If you notice that the switch is not engaging properly, it may need adjustment or replacement.
Step 3: Touch the Control Panel
Sometimes, issues with the control panel can prevent the microwave from heating. Try resetting the microwave by unplugging it for a few minutes, then plugging it back in.
Step 4: Seek Professional Help
If you have completed the above steps and the microwave still does not heat, it may be time to seek professional diagnostics. A technician can perform tests to check components like the magnetron, capacitor, or diode.

When to Replace Your Microwave
If your microwave is old—typically over 10 years—and you find yourself frequently dealing with heating issues, you may want to consider replacing it altogether. Evaluate the cost of repairs versus the price of a new unit.
Signs You Should Consider Replacement
- Repeated malfunctions, even after repairs.
- Excessive noise or sparks during operation.
- Old age—microwaves have an average lifespan of about 10-15 years.

How can I check if my microwave’s magnetron is working?
To determine if the magnetron is functioning, you should first unplug the microwave to ensure safety. After that, you can access the magnetron by removing the outer casing, typically secured with screws. Once you locate the magnetron, inspect it for any visible damage, such as burn marks or cracks. If there are signs of physical damage, it’s likely the magnetron needs replacement.
You can also test the magnetron with a multimeter for continuity. Set the multimeter to the resistance setting and place the probes on the terminals of the magnetron. If the multimeter shows a reading of infinite resistance, the magnetron is likely defective. However, if you’re unfamiliar with electrical components, it may be best to seek professional assistance for safety and proper diagnosis.

What role does the high-voltage diode play in microwave heating?
The high-voltage diode in a microwave oven plays a crucial role in converting the AC input voltage into high-voltage DC. This high voltage is essential for the magnetron to generate microwaves that cook or heat the food. If the diode fails, it may prevent the magnetron from receiving the necessary voltage, resulting in the microwave not heating food properly.
If you suspect the high-voltage diode may be the issue, you can test it with a multimeter as well. Disconnect the diode from the microwave circuit and check for continuity. A reading indicating infinite resistance implies the diode is defective, and you’ll need to replace it to restore your microwave’s heating capabilities.
